IDEA currently has two modes for the file tabs, the "normal" mode,
where the tabs may stack in multiple rows and the "single row" mode.

The disadvantage of the "normal" mode is, that it eats too much screen
space. The disadvantage of the "single row" mode is, that I need to
scroll to see, what files are opened.

What about another mode without the use of JTabbedPane, but with a
JPanel containing JButtons in one row, that look like tabs?

One file open:

[AFile]
+-----------------------------------+
|                                   |

Two files open:

[AFile][BFile]
+-----------------------------------+
|                                   |

A lot of files open:

[A...][B....][C...][D...][E...][F...]
+-----------------------------------+
|                                   |

If more files (== buttons) are open than can be layed out with their
preferred size (== full icon/name), than they will be made smaller so
they would fit in the row. In this case, the tooltip for the buttons
should show the full file name.
